Man arrested for allegedly assaulting police officer at Pashupatinath
Suspect held days after video of attack during Shivaratri crowd went viral.bookmark

Police have arrested a man accused of assaulting an officer inside the premises of Pashupatinath Temple, days after a video of the incident went viral on social media.
The footage showed a youth attacking and kicking a police officer on duty. The incident occurred amid heavy crowds during Shivaratri. Police had attempted to detain him at the time, but he managed to flee.
On Tuesday, Kathmandu Valley Police Office issued a public notice seeking information about the suspect.
Senior Superintendent of Police Ramesh Thapa said the suspect had been arrested.
According to police, Rijan Shrestha, a permanent resident of Makawanpur and currently living in ward 13 of Kathmandu Metropolitan City, was apprehended from Swayambhu.
